use the graph of the parabola to fill in the table. (a) does the parabola open upward or downward? upward downward (b) find the coordinates of the vertex. vertex: ( ) (c) find the intercept(s). for both the x - and y - intercept(s), make sure to do the following. if there is more than one, separate them with commas. if there are none, select
one\. x - intercept(s): y - intercept(s): (d) find the equation of the axis of symmetry. equation of axis of symmetry:
Step1: Observe the parabola shape
By looking at the graph, we can see the parabola opens upward.
Step2: Locate the vertex
The vertex is the lowest point of the parabola. From the graph, it is at the point $(4, 0)$.
Step3: Find x - intercepts
The x - intercepts are the points where the parabola crosses the x - axis. The parabola touches the x - axis at $x = 4$, so the x - intercept is $4$.
Step4: Find y - intercepts
The y - intercept is the point where the parabola crosses the y - axis. From the graph, it is at the point $(0, 8)$.
Step5: Determine axis of symmetry
The axis of symmetry of a parabola passes through the vertex. For a parabola with vertex $(h,k)$, the equation of the axis of symmetry is $x=h$. Here $h = 4$, so the equation of the axis of symmetry is $x = 4$.
